dc.description.abstractThe dynamic study of the harmonic exponential eld has been made using the state nder diagnostic. By the use of a speci c method, we nd out the state nder parameters r, s according to the deceleration parameter and the redshift. The numerical analysis of these parameters brings out the transition between the accelerated and decelerated phases of the universe. There is also an attracting e ect from the SCDM (Standard Cold Dark Matter) model toward the LCDM model (CDM). In view of the results this study allows us to classify the exponential harmonic eld among the quintessential models.
